Overview
- The actor lost sight in his left eye in 2014 when ethanol splashed into it, and he alleges initial treatment errors aggravated the injury.
- After roughly nine years on the waiting list, the hospital informed him that a donor cornea is available for his left-eye transplant.
- He announced the news on TV Pública’s Modo Zapping, recounting the moment a caller told him, “We have your cornea.”
- He has undergone seven eye surgeries and suffered a severe infection that required six months of intensive treatment focused on preserving the eye.
- He says the operation could restore about 60–70% of his vision, while cautioning about the risk of graft rejection and other complications.
